The Chilean government does not have specific policies related to the Transcatheter Pulmonary Valve Market. However, the healthcare system in Chile is regulated by the Ministry of Health, which oversees the approval and reimbursement of medical devices, including transcatheter pulmonary valves. The government`s focus on providing universal healthcare coverage through the public health system ensures access to medical procedures and devices for all citizens. Companies operating in the Chilean market must comply with regulations set by the Ministry of Health to ensure the safety and efficacy of medical devices, including transcatheter pulmonary valves, and to facilitate their availability to patients in need.
